We finally made it out to Myakka River State Park on March 16th. It's east of Sarasota about 20-25 miles. There is miles of hiking trails and biking on the roads through the park. There is a raised board walk in between two viewing towers.

March 15th we went for a walk at Nathan Benderson Park. It's a nice place to get a brisk walk in around a lake. This is where they have the row boat racing teams. Kinda fun to watch while we walk.
